Board raises activity-ticket prices, approves BoundPro cashless agreement
Summary
The Spearfish board approved increases to single-game and season activity-pass prices and authorized a BoundPro agreement, choosing the cashless-pro option with district-covered fees, according to materials presented June 9.
The Spearfish School District 40-2 board voted on June 9 to raise activity-ticket prices for 2025-26 and to approve an agreement with BoundPro (a third-party activity management and ticketing service).
